The EBI Analyst II – Pharmacy supports Enterprise Business Intelligence initiatives for Cleveland Clinic Pharmacy, with a focus on Specialty Pharmacy and broader operations. This role plays a critical part in ensuring medication access, regulatory compliance, and data-driven decision-making by delivering analytics for financial, operational, clinical, and research needs, including supporting drug distributor reporting tied to significant revenue. Working closely with pharmacists, pharmacy leadership, analytics teams, and cross-functional stakeholders, the analyst is responsible for extracting and analyzing large datasets, writing and optimizing SQL queries, and developing reports and dashboards. With a balanced workload of project-based and ad hoc requests, this position offers high visibility, autonomy, and the opportunity to translate complex data into actionable insights that directly impact patient care and pharmacy operations.

A caregiver who excels in this role will:
- Facilitate the creation of new operational indicators by identifying process improvement opportunities and utilizing disparate data sources to provide timely, accurate and meaningful decision support tools.
- Utilize computer skills to maintain complex reporting systems essential to providing timely and accurate reporting.
- Become an expert in at least two Cleveland Clinic subject matters, such as patient occupancy, patient experience, operating room utilization, Professional Coding and physician productivity.
- Serve as a technical resource in the analysis and evaluation of operations and financial functions of clinical areas as related to utilization management and operational indicator performance.
- Interpret and present data analysis results, including explanation of statistical and financial techniques used, assumptions made and summary of results.
- Document methods and interpretation of results for future reference.
- Create summary and detail reports for online dashboards and other platforms for all levels of the Cleveland Clinic utilizing dashboard software.
- Ensure the quality and data integrity of reports, making improvements and adjustments as needed.
- Provide guidance to level I Analysts when needed.
Minimum q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:
-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Engineering or a related field and two years of related experience
- OR High School Diploma/GED and six years of database development or analytical experience
- OR Associate’s Degree and four years of database development or analytical experience
- OR Master’s Degree and one year of experience
- Strong computer skills and be proficient with various applications including, Access, Excel and PowerPoint
- Understanding of data warehousing and t-SQL Programming
Preferred qualifications for the ideal future caregiver include:
- Experience with Business Objects
- Pharmacy and/or healthcare experience
